"Santa Croce" (XIII century) is one of the oldest churches in the city, in which 276 well-known residents of Florence are buried. Nearby stands the statue of Dante. During seven centuries, the most famous names of Italian art worked here, including Giotto, Donatello, Canova, Bartolini, Arnolfo di Cambio. From the outside, the French church resembles a cross in the form of the letter "T". Galileo Galilei, Rossini, Machiavelli, Michelangelo and other famous personalities are buried in the church. The Pazzi Chapel is the work of Brunelleschi.
